Edwardian Brass Bound Barrel Oak Butter Dishes

Sale price$150.00

Charming, rustic examples of early 20th-century English treen (small, functional wooden items). Dating typically from the Edwardian era (roughly 1901–1910), these items feature oak staves held together by brass bands. The bands on here are slightly loose, and these seem to be missing the porcelain. But lovely with a pilar candle.  For the pair.

Measurements: approximately 5"x2.25"
